Author
The comic does not name its creator, attributing each comic only to "THE AUTHORS". The author is in fact web developer Steve Havelka of Portland, Oregon, whose identity became public during Pokey's early years. In discussions and message boards dedicated to Pokey, Havelka revealed that Pokey was originally intended as a parody of another MS Paint comic about a penguin. Havelka's name appears in the 483rd Pokey strip, in which Pokey exclaims, "STEVE HAVELKA IS DEAD! ! !"
